District of Columbia Escheat & Unclaimed Property Laws | Sovos

This page addresses key areas of interest regarding DC’s unclaimed property and escheatment laws and regulations. The deadline for annual reporting and remittance in DC is October 31 for all holders, except life insurance companies, who must report by April 30.

Unclaimed Property Policy | Office of Ethics, Compliance, and Risk | The George Washington University

Unclaimed Property Policy Policy Summary On an annual basis, The George Washington University ("GW" or "university") reviews its records and identifies, reports, and turns over any unclaimed property to the District of Columbia’s (DC) Office of Finance and Treasury’s Unclaimed Property Unit.

Unclaimed Property Outreach from Delaware & DC

The next scheduled rounds of invitations to enroll in the Delaware Secretary of State’s (SOS) voluntary disclosure program are expected to be sent on February 18, 2022, and then again on May 20, 2022. Under Delaware law, the SOS must first notify the holder in writing that it may enter the VDA program prior to initiating an unclaimed property examination (audit).
